how much are you paying?

Hey im trying to get an idea of cost.... Im thinking some tropical island.... Laid back and quiet not touristy or party place..... Im thinking 3k budget. I know i cant afford all inclusive but cost of food and drinks costs money... ...a week long trip.... Is it possible?

  • I think you can still do an AI for that amount! Have you looked into the Dominican Republic? Try Catalonia Bavaro Royal (in P unta Cana). We were staying there when we got engaged and we really liked it. I think we may have paid more like $4000, but we booked kind of last minute (only a few months before) and I remember a LARGE chunk of that being airfare.

    You can totally do an AI for under $3K.  We paid $3400, including flight, after taxes, fees, etc for 6 nights at Secrets Montego Bay in August (plus another $100 for travel insurance).

    And the price had actually gone up since we has started looking....it was originally around $2800 back in January.
